Output ec02d09ac230eed57df7468f0c5e5b3aa0394c0393b10eaf62d863361afe7f0c:40

value
1982802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f45c565c56a99f3ae4443481127fdff1499507 OP_EQUAL
address
3DuJXY2do9PmCdqqafBmhBoL1kx4yquLWC
transaction
ec02d09ac230eed57df7468f0c5e5b3aa0394c0393b10eaf62d863361afe7f0c
spent
true